  4. Bybit, a leading cryptocurrency exchange, has announced the listing of the Hamster Kombat token ($HMSTR) on its spot market, set to go live on September 26, 2024.

    Listing Details

    This addition to Bybit’s trading platform highlights the growing popularity of Hamster Kombat, a meme-based token that has gained attention in the crypto community for its unique branding and pre-market activity.

    Hamster Kombat Popularity

    The listing on Bybit is expected to boost $HMSTR’s visibility and liquidity, providing traders and investors with new opportunities to engage with the token.

    Subsequent Listings

    Additionally, OKX has said that it would list the $HMSTR token on its spot market. The listing of the Hamster Kombat token comes after a series of delays related to the game’s token distribution. The viral tap-to-earn game on Telegram had initially planned an airdrop for players at the end of July, but technical issues forced a postponement.

    Thus, the listing of the Hamster Kombat token on the spot markets of Bybit and OKX provides a new opportunity for market participants. Given the previous delays, the listing becomes a significant event for the game and its community.
